GERD occurs when stomach acid repeatedly flows back into the food pipe, causing:
  • Heartburn
  • Chest burning
  • Sour taste
  • Difficulty swallowing
  • Chronic cough
Common reasons include:
  • Spicy foods
  • Late-night meals
  • Smoking
  • Alcohol
  • Obesity
  • Stress
  • Hiatus hernia
  • Excess tea or coffee

Laparoscopic surgery is a minimally invasive procedure performed through tiny incisions using a camera, resulting in:
  • Less pain
  • Faster recovery
  • Smaller scars
  • Shorter hospital stay
Upper GI endoscopy is a procedure used to examine the food pipe, stomach, and first part of the intestine to diagnose ulcers, bleeding, GERD, and cancers.

No. It usually takes 5–10 minutes and is generally well tolerated. Sedation may be used when appropriate.

Fatty liver is excess fat accumulation in the liver, commonly associated with:
  • Obesity
  • Diabetes
  • High cholesterol
  • Alcohol
  • Poor diet
Yes. Early-stage fatty liver can often improve with:
  • Weight loss
  • Healthy diet
  • Exercise
  • Diabetes control
  • Avoiding alcohol

GI cancers include cancers of:
  • Esophagus
  • Stomach
  • Liver
  • Gallbladder
  • Pancreas
  • Colon
  • Rectum

Yes. Treatment depends on the stage and may include surgery, chemotherapy, radiation therapy, targeted therapy, or a combination of treatments.
